How to set up a Canon printer

Start Easy Wireless Connect on the Canon printer, then run Canon's official setup file on a computer connected to the Wi-Fi network you want to use.

What you need

  • The exact Canon model number
  • The Wi-Fi network name and password
  • A Windows PC connected to that network

Connect your Canon printer to Wi-Fi

  1. 1

    Confirm the model and prepare the network

    Turn on the printer and router, and connect the Windows PC to the Wi-Fi network the printer should use. Keep the model number available because control-panel actions vary by model.

  2. 2

    Start Easy Wireless Connect

    Use the printer's Wireless connect button or its LAN settings and Wi-Fi setup menus to start Easy Wireless Connect. Follow the official page for the exact model; do not copy a button sequence from a different Canon printer.

  3. 3

    Download Canon's setup file

    From Canon U.S.A. Support, get the setup file for the exact printer model. Open it, choose the language and region when asked, then select Start Setup.

  4. 4

    Connect the printer

    When the installer finds the printer, confirm the wireless-router connection and wait while it transfers the network settings. Make sure the PC reconnects to the intended Wi-Fi network if detection fails.

  5. 5

    Install the driver and test

    Let the installer download the current driver and register the printer. Use Test Print when offered, or print a one-page document after setup closes.

How to confirm it worked

Canon's installer reports that the connection is complete, the printer appears in the computer's printer list, and it completes a test print.
